The 2020 Toyota 4Runner offers two distinct methods for remote car starting. The first technique uses the Toyota Connected Services’ Remote Connect program, and the second method uses the key fob itself.
You may start and stop the engine of your car using Remote Connect, which is accessible immediately from your smartphone. You can use your phone to check your windows, moonroof, trunk, and fuel level in addition to having a car locator included. This is a great way to quickly determine whether you need to stop for gas on the way home from work without having to first check your car.
The audio system has a direct connection to the capability of starting your Toyota 4Runner remotely from either your phone or the key. Remote start is available in grade levels that feature Premium Audio and a JBL audio system.
Expect remote start to come standard on the 2020 4Runner Limited (4×2 and 4×4), Nightshade Special Edition (4×2 and 4×4), and TRD Pro.

What vehicles can Remote Start be added to?
Only automobiles equipped with the Smart Key system integrated can be started remotely. For Remote Start to work on vehicles without an alarm system, an additional hood switch is needed. Only auto-transmission automobiles have remote starting capabilities.

Do all Toyotas made in 2022 have remote starts?
Toyota has removed the remote start buttons from its physical key fobs, so owners who wish to start their cars remotely will have to pay. The feature will no longer be part of the actual car key as the automaker transitions to digital services and a subscription-based approach, the manufacturer informed Roadshow on Wednesday.
Here is how it works. The remote start technology will operate for three years during a “trial period” for automobiles made in 2018 to 2020 that have it on the key fob. The button is present on the owner’s fob, however after three years it will no longer operate. Owners must search the brand’s Connected Services for Remote Connect in order to regain the remote start feature. The cost, which also includes a plethora of additional digital features accessible through the Toyota smartphone app, is $80 per year or $8 per month.
The remote start functionality on a key fob won’t be available on any new Toyota vehicles. Key fob remote start is not a function we actively market as we transition to more digital interactions through the Toyota app, the business stated. Owners of specific automobiles from the 2020 model year and newer enjoy a 10-year trial for connected services. In other words, since owners receive more than a decade of free use, there’s a strong chance they won’t need to fork over the cash to use remote start. However, it will eventually become permanently invalid and call for a Remote Connect subscription.
Toyota stated, “We routinely incorporate feedback from customers to ensure we’re giving features that are beneficial and enrich their ownership experiences,” despite the fact that it is a controversial move in an era where manufacturers continue to seek revenue streams via subscriptions.
Do all Tacomas from 2022 have remote starting?
As an infotainment system with radio services like iHeartRadio and Sirius XM, Entune Toyota Connect has been available since 2018. Additionally, it included remote service options including remote starting, onboard Wi-Fi, and roadside assistance.
The Tacoma first received the remote feature upgrade in 2020, and not much has changed with the software since then. All Toyota Connect functionality is included in the base build of the 2020, 2021, and 2022 models and does not need to be accessed through a hardware upgrade or special package. Toyota Connect may be accessed by earlier years, including 2018 and 2019, with a hardware upgrade. To discover more, speak to your local Toyota dealer.
Does the Tundra SR5 from 2022 feature remote starting?
The brand-new 2022 Toyota Tundra has a remote start feature, but you’ll eventually have to pay for it.
These days, the majority of automakers offer applications for their vehicles, and Toyota is no exception. The 2022 Tundra app can link your vehicle to your smartphone so you can view information like maintenance reminders, truck status, and more. You can also remotely start the truck and wirelessly lock the doors.
But here’s the thing: these functions are part of a group of connected services that also includes advanced navigational aid and a crash-related SOS functionality. The cost of this suite after a three-year trial is $8 per month or $80 per year.
However, you can wonder if the key fob has remote start and if it’s not free. Okay, sort of, and no.
Remote start with the key fob
There is another option to remotely start the truck if you don’t want to use the app, but you won’t find it in the owner’s guide.
Simply push the lock button on the key fob twice, then hold the button down until the truck turns on. The truck may not start right away, but it does operate after about 5 seconds. Before automatically shutting off, Remote Start runs for ten minutes.
To be clear: There is no remote start button on the key fob by itself to simplify this procedure. It is also important to note that the truck will turn off instantly if you use the remote start and unlock the door.
The quick answer to our question about whether this key fob ruse will function without a membership is no, according to Toyota.
the extended response we received from a spokesperson:
“Any Connected Servicetrial or paid membership will be operational with remote start via key fob…. The key fob start function will be available for the full duration of the Service Connect trial, which is three years. We do not actively sell remote start by key fob, and there is no associated initial fee, as we transition to more digital and remote operations.

What is the cost of a Toyota remote connect?
On all new Toyotas, depending on the model, buyers receive a free trial of Toyota Remote Connect that lasts somewhere between three and ten years. The service has an after-trial price of either $8 per month or $80 per year. Other features of Toyota Remote Connect make the cost of purchasing it worthwhile.
